Why Your Home Health Aide Cover Letter Sample Matters

When you're applying for a home health aide position, a cover letter isn't just an optional extra; it's a crucial part of your application. It’s your chance to go beyond your resume and tell your story, explaining why you're the perfect fit for the specific role and the individuals you'll be caring for. The importance of a tailored cover letter cannot be overstated. It allows you to highlight specific skills and experiences that directly align with the job description, showing the employer you've done your homework and are genuinely interested.

A great cover letter will typically include:

  • A clear introduction stating the position you're applying for and where you saw the advertisement.
  • A section where you highlight your relevant skills and experiences, such as patience, empathy, and basic medical knowledge.
  • A concluding paragraph expressing your enthusiasm and suggesting a next step, like an interview.

Here's a quick look at what essential elements you might want to include:

Section Purpose
Introduction Grab attention and state your purpose.
Body Paragraphs Showcase your skills and experience with examples.
Conclusion Reiterate interest and call to action.
